> I considered adding a 'bisect' command to the test/__main__, e.g. you could run 'python -m test --bisect ..'.  That looks not entirely simple to implement though.

Ah yes, for the long term, integrating test.bisect directly in libregrtest would be great, but I don't see how to modify the existing libregrtest CLI. test.bisect comes with its set of options like -i, -o, -n. Maybe it's fine to have a separated tool and file.
